Symptoms of malfunction and initial diagnosis

Understanding the signs of damage is the first step to proper repairs. On Nissan March K12 Most often it is the mechanical parts of the rack that fail, although the electrical control unit can also malfunction. If you feel that the steering wheel has become heavy or, conversely, too loose in the central position, this is a clear signal to check.

A knocking sound in the front of the car when driving over bumps often indicates wear on the steering rack bushings. The bushings wear out over time, and the rod begins to beat against the body, creating a characteristic metallic sound. It's also worth paying attention to hydraulic fluid leaks if your model is equipped with power steering, although electric power steering is more common on the K12.

  • 🔊 The appearance of extraneous sounds (knocking, creaking) when turning the steering wheel in place or in motion.
  • 🔄 The steering wheel returns to the central position with a delay or not completely.
  • 💧 Presence of traces of oil or grease on the steering rod boots and rack housing.
  • ⚙️ The appearance of play in the steering wheel, which cannot be eliminated by adjusting the rods.

It is important to note that some symptoms may mimic a malfunction of the rack itself, but in fact be the result of wear on other suspension components. For example, wear on the silent blocks of the front levers or ball joints can give a similar sensation. Therefore, before starting steering rack repair It is necessary to carry out a complete diagnosis of the chassis.

Options for solving the problem: repair or replacement?

Car owners Nissan March K12 They are often faced with a dilemma: take the rack to a repair shop or buy a new one. Official dealers almost always offer replacement of the complete unit, as this is faster and easier in terms of warranty obligations. However, the cost of the original unit can be comparable to the price of a used car.

A repair kit, including new seals, bushings and retaining rings, is much cheaper. Professional repairs and replacement of worn components allows you to restore factory control characteristics. In some cases, it is necessary to replace the steering shaft or worm pair, but this is done depending on the degree of wear.

If you decide to change the rack yourself, remember to adapt the electronics. The electric power steering control unit (EPS) requires error resetting and steering wheel zero position calibration. Without special equipment, this is extremely difficult to do, and the steering wheel may not work correctly.

⚠️ Attention! When purchasing a used steering rack, make sure there are no signs of serious corrosion on the rod and the integrity of the gear pair. It is almost impossible to restore a heavily corroded rod without replacing the entire mechanism.

Stages of removing the steering rack from a car

The process of dismantling the rack Nissan March K12 requires accuracy and the availability of appropriate tools. You will need a jack, a socket set, tie rod wrenches, and rust remover. It is better to carry out work on an inspection pit or a lift.

You must first remove the battery to ensure safety when working with electrical equipment. Then the front wheels are removed to gain access to the tie rod mounts. Unscrew the locknuts and use a special puller to separate the ball pins of the rods from the hubs.

Next, you need to disconnect the steering shaft from the rack gear. Here it is important to remember or mark the position of the shafts so as not to disturb the wheel alignment angles during assembly. Unscrew the bolts securing the rack body itself to the subframe. After this, the unit can be carefully removed, being careful not to damage the wiring and anthers.

Features of mounting on March K12

On some K12 modifications, the rack mounting bolts may become stuck due to exposure to reagents. It is recommended to treat them with penetrating lubricant in advance and leave them for 15-20 minutes before unscrewing. If a bolt breaks, you may have to use a wrench with care to avoid stripping the threads in the subframe.

The process of restoring and replacing worn elements

After removal, the rack must be disassembled and thoroughly cleaned of dirt and old grease. The main task is to assess the wear of the gear pair and the condition of the rod. If the stem has deep scratches or rust, it will need to be replaced or ground and then chrome plated, which is a difficult task.

Replacing oil seals and bushings is a basic repair that eliminates play and leaks. Bushings are usually made of Teflon or composite materials and wear out over time, creating a gap between the stem and the body. Installing new bushings returns rigidity to the unit.

  • 🔧 Cleaning all parts in kerosene or a special solution.
  • 🛠️ Replacement of sliding bearings and bushings with new ones.
  • 🛢️ Installation of new seals on the gear shaft and rack rod.
  • 🔄 Replacement of retaining rings and protective boots.

After assembly, the unit must be pumped if it is a hydraulic system, or the operation of the electric motor must be checked. The lubricant must be applied evenly, without skipping, to ensure smooth operation. Pay special attention to the tightness of all connections.

⚠️ Attention! Incorrect installation of seals can lead to their rapid extrusion under pressure. Use special mandrels and do not damage the working edge of the oil seal during installation.

Before assembly, be sure to check the condition of the electrical connector and contacts of the electric motor. Oxidized contacts can cause intermittent operation of the amplifier even after good mechanical repairs.

Installation and adjustment of the steering mechanism

Installing the restored rack on Nissan March K12 is carried out in the reverse order of dismantling. It is important to tighten the mounting bolts to the recommended torque to avoid deformation of the housing or unintentional loosening. The tie rods should be tightened using a torque wrench.

After installing the wheels, it is necessary to adjust the toe. This is a critical step, as even the slightest deviation can lead to rapid tire wear and loss of controllability. The adjustment is carried out on a stand or using simple devices, but it is better to entrust this to professionals.

The electrical part requires connecting the battery and checking the operation of the system. If the EPS error comes on after starting the engine, it is necessary to carry out diagnostics with a scanner. In some cases, it is necessary to adapt the steering angle via diagnostic equipment.

Frequently asked questions from Nissan March K12 owners

Owners often ask questions related to the features of operation and repair of the steering control. Below are answers to the most common ones to help you make an informed decision.

Is it possible to drive a Nissan March K12 with a faulty rack?

In the short term, yes, but it is dangerous. Play can lead to loss of control at high speed, and a jammed rack will make the vehicle uncontrollable. It is recommended to correct the problem as soon as possible.

Why does the steering rack knock after repair?

This may be due to incorrect installation of bushings, insufficient lubrication or wear of other suspension elements (steering rods, silent blocks). It is also possible that the gap between the gear and rack has not been adjusted.

How long does it take to repair a rack?

In a specialized service, the full cycle of removal, repair and installation takes 1-2 days. If you need to order spare parts or complex diagnostics, the time frame may increase to 3-4 days.

Do I need to change steering rods when repairing the rack?

It is recommended to inspect their condition. If there is play in the balls or damage to the boots, it is better to replace the rods. This will ensure the reliability of the entire control system.

Is it possible to restore the steering rack yourself?

Theoretically it is possible, but it requires special tools (pullers, presses) and experience. Errors during assembly may result in unit failure or injury. For most owners, it is more profitable to entrust the work to professionals.
